About The Position
The Electrical, Instrumentation, and Controls (EI&C) Engineer is responsible for overall EI&C Engineering related to execution of a new combined cycle energy combustion turbine (CCCT) center for Ameren Missouri. This role includes providing technical expertise in EI&C Engineering (either specialization in heavy power, instrument & controls, or combination thereof) to help lead project development in association with Ameren Power Operations and Company-wide design and project management requirements. The CCCT EI&C Engineer will report to the Supervising Engineer - Combined Cycle Execution.
Key responsibilities include:
- Contribute to the team of professional / technical staff in all phases of the CCCT project by providing technical support on a variety of topics related to the EI&C fields of expertise.
- Plan, schedule, prioritize and coordinate activities to assure that assignments are completed in a high quality and timely manner, as directed by the Supervising Engineer - Combined Cycle Execution.
- Provide sound engineering recommendations and solutions for assignments taking into consideration safety, customer affordability, conservative operations, Ameren Missouri Power OPS design standards, internal Ameren stakeholders, and outside engineering expertise.
- Interface with outside engineers, vendors, contractors, suppliers, governmental and regulatory agencies, as well as other groups with the Company in performance of tasks as needed.
- Provide guidance, review, and QA / QC of outside engineer, contractor, and vendor E&IC work. Lead by example by following and setting expectations for high quality work on critical design elements from external stakeholders.
- Provide on-site support as directed during all phases of the CCCT Energy Center design, construction, start-up, and testing.
- Participate on and interface with Ameren teams, as required.
- Keep abreast of state-of-the-art developments and improvements for CCCT EI&C technology.
- Power engineering specific responsibilities will include but are not limited to: Transformers, motors, generators, exciters, protective relaying, circuit breakers, motor controls, cable / raceway, DC systems and SKM modelling.
- I&C engineering specific responsibilities will include but are not limited to: DCS control systems, PLC control systems, logic / programming, networking, NERC CIP / Cybersecurity, communications, process measurement elements (flow, pressure, etc), UPS, and PID tuning.
Qualifications
Bachelor of Science Degree in Electrical or Computer Engineering from an accredited college or university is required. A Bachelor of Science Degree in Mechanical Engineering with relevant Generation I&C design experience may also be considered.
Five or more years of power and / or I&C design engineering experience for Power Generation facilities in the applicable areas listed under "Key Responsibilities" is preferred.
Experience with combined cycle plants, gas turbines, turbomachinery, steam generators or other energy center mechanical or environmental systems preferred. Experience with large project execution preferred.
A Missouri Professional Engineer (PE) license is preferred but not required.
Essential Functions
Time spent on site during construction and start-up will be required. This will include exposure to heat and cold temperatures, vicinity to high energy equipment (electrical, controlled combustion, etc), dust, safe use of electrical / other PPE, and climbing of ladders and steps. Employing safe work practices at all times is a must.
Travel to and from outside engineer, vendor, and contractor offices may be required (including the potential for international travel on occasion) for design reviews, factory acceptance test witnessing, and engineering quality inspections.
